Question by Cathy B: how to make homemade bath salt out of household supplies?

Best answer:

Answer by 4cryinoutloud
Very easy, Epson salts, food coloring and essential oils (your choice of color and scent). It only takes a drop or two from an eye dropper of color and scent. It makes a great Christmas gift if you put it in a decorative bottle.

You can get the essential oils at any craft store. I chose Rose for mine. If you have to use household supplies try vanilla extract for your scent. It will turn the salts a brown color.

Alternative Therapies For Diabetes

Alternative therapies are helpful as adjuncts to medical treatment.

Exercise Conditioning

This improves the body’s ability to use insulin. Type I patients who exercise regularly can usually lower their insulin dosage, and Type II patients can often eliminate the need for oral hypoglycemics. Exercise also improves circulation, and may help prevent leg and foot problems.

Homeopathy

Practitioners may prescribe phosphorous to help stabilize blood sugar levels.

Meditation, Self Hypnosis, and Yoga

These and other relaxation techniques can help lower the levels of stress that may elevate blood glucose.

Nutrition Therapy.

The basic diabetic diet is described under self Treatment. In addition, many dietitians urge eating beans regularly, as they can help blunt the postmeal rise in glucose levels.

Self Treatment

All patients must learn to test their blood sugar levels at home and adjust their food exercise medication regimens on a daily basis. Parents should assume this responsibility for young children; by age 9 or 10, most youngsters can use a self monitoring device. People with diabetes, especially children and teenagers, need emotional support and continual education to accept responsibility for their own care. Joining a group for diabetic patients or sending a child to a diabetes camp can make it easier to cope with the disease. A diabetes diet is similar to the healthful diets now recommended for all Americans: Obtain most of your calories from complex carbohydrates, such as vegetables, legumes, fruits, and whole grains, and rely less on animal foods for protein. Avoid refined sugars and restrict fat and cholesterol intake to help reduce the risk of heart disease.When diabetes is first diagnosed, you should consult with a registered dietitian to develop meal plans compatible with your tastes and lifestyle, and learn to follow the exchange lists developed by the American Diabetes Association. These lists provide simple formulas to assure that you get an appropriate number of calories and other nutrients each day. Eventually, you will not need to rely as heavily on them. In fact, with careful self testing, you can learn to increase or decrease your insulin dosage to accommodate an occasional departure from your usual diet. People with diabetes often have poor circulation and are susceptible to skin ulcers, especially on the legs and feet. Fit shoes carefully to avoid corns and other foot problems that can develop into a serious infection. Also keep toenails trimmed. If you have difficulty caring for your feet, see a podiatrist. Carry in your wallet identification indicating that you have diabetes so that you can receive prompt medical care if you are in an accident or have a high or low blood sugar reaction. Also, be alert for signs of an insulin overdose , and carry a source of sugar to use if one occurs.

Other Causes of High Blood Sugar

Certain medications can raise blood sugar. 50 too can diseases affecting the pancreas. Pregnant women sometimes develop gestational diabetes, which can be detected with a blood glucose test, usually in the second trimester.

Information For Travel First Aid

The Remedies below are recommended for problems particularly associated with traveling and vacations.

Motion Sickness

The sensation of motion when traveling affects the balance of the inner ear and can result in feelings of nausea, dizziness, and anxiety.

Treatment

Acupressure Exert pressure using thumb on inside of either wrist, 1 1/2 in/38mm up from bottom of hand. Massage firmly on this spot for a minute, then repeat on other wrist. Commercially-produced wristbands with nodules designed to rub on these exact spots are widely available and very effective.

Bach Flower Remedies Take Bach Rescue Remedy before and during journey.

Aromatherapy Essential oils of peppermint and ginger can be used to relieve symptoms. Add four drops to a lotion and rub into the chest. Further drops sniffed from a handkerchief may ease nausea. Herbal Medicine Either take two ginger root capsules half an hour before traveling or chew a piece of peeled ginger root during the journey.

Homeopathy There are several measures to suit various travel ailments: Petroleum, Nux vomica, and Cocculus for vomiting and nausea; Tabacum for sweating and giddinesss; and Borax for anxiety. Sepia 6c may ease nausea brought on by the smell of food.

Jetlag

An extra problem caused by flying to faraway places for exotic vacations is jetlag. Travel through different time zones confuses the body’s natural day/night rhythm and can result in tiredness, loss of concentration, and general disorientation over when to eat or sleep.

Treatment

Aromatherapy Use lavender to relax, or rosemary or lemon to stimulate and awaken.

Homeopathy On arrival, take Cocculus 6c three times a day for three days. Arnica 6c, taken every three hours during the journey, then twice a day for three days on arrival, also helps.

Consult a qualified practitioner/therapist for:

Cranial Electrical Stimulation This is occasionally used as part of craniosacral therapy.

Sunburn

Sunburn results when the skin is overexposed to UV rays. Treat blistered or extremely reddened skin as for Burns.

Prevention

- Sunburn can usually be avoided by taking some obvious precautions:

- keep out of the sun during the hottest part of the day

- build up your exposure slowly, especially if you have fair skin

- protect your skin with sunblock and suntan lotions

- cover your head and shoulders.

Treatment

Hydrotherapy

Take a cold bath or shower to soothe skin. Mix oatmeal, baking soda, or vinegar to water.

Herbal Medicine Apply aloe vera gel to soothe and aid healing. Alternatively, bathe the affected area in cold water then add two drops of lavender oil, or make a cold compress of calendula infusion.

Naturopathy Soak in cold water; apply vitamin E cream when dry. Eyes can be soothed by lying down and placing a slice of cucumber on each one for 15 minutes.

Homeopathic Natural Home Remedies and Holistic Treatment

Homeopathy is a holistic approach to treatment and its origins can be traced back to the late eighteenth century. The main principle upon which the discipline is founded is that the administering of substances that can cause symptoms in healthy people will be able to alleviate those very same symptoms in sick patients if administered in very dilute quantities. This approach has been found to have some merit and has become increasingly popular because of the lack of side effects. It is believed that homeopathy treatment act as a stimulant for the body’s own healing mechanism. Homeopathy is therefore a holistic medicine that is closely related to many of the natural and alternative treatments like herbal medicine and naturopathic medicine.

To give you a better perspective of homeopathy medicine we can say that it rests on three basic principles.

Cold kills cold

This is a philosophy similar to the treatment of certain allergies today. According to this belief, if the symptoms of your sickness, whether a flu or a cold, are similar to the symptoms manifested from mercury poisoning, then it would serve as your homeopathic remedy.

Infinitesimal Dose

According to this principle the potency of homeopathic remedies increases, the more diluted it is. Homeopathy remedies are therefore almost always highly diluted to the extent that the average proportion would be 1: 1,000,000,000,000.

Medical Monotheism

It is always a single remedy that is administered, even in the presence of multiple symptoms, and this single remedy is aimed at all the symptoms.

These principles are in fact displayed in conventional treatments today for allergies and a number of vaccines as well, where the allergen is administered in a minuscule dose or an impotent sample of the virus is administered to strengthen and prepare the immune system against that very same virus. Homeopathic cures therefore have a firm scientific basis that has been tested.

The second principle also lends a great deal of merit to the discipline and adds to the notion of homeopathic natural remedies and homeopathic home remedies. This is because no matter how toxic the remedy might be the remedy administered is in so diluted a form that it may leave no chemical trace whatsoever. According to practitioners of homeopathic therapy the remedy is still so potent because of the retention of the original substance’s electromagnetic energy alone. This means that while the toxic side effects are eliminated the healing effects are still present as these electromagnetic forces alone are enough to stimulate natural healing.

An important aspect of the single remedy principle is that every illness is regarded as individual specific, which means that the remedy for the same illness may not necessarily prescribed to both patients experiencing the same condition. This aspect of homeopathy is a lot more important than it appears to be. It requires intense investigation and research on the part of the doctor, so that he can profile the patient’s lifestyle, diet and character traits, as well as gather illness and symptom specific information. This is therefore tedious and time consuming and requires great attention to detail, for any thorough case building. This is what makes homeopathic treatment so challenging – an inaccurate profile, results in an inaccurate diagnosis and improper treatment, while meticulous profiling and the appropriate prescription can work like a miracle.

There are a number of homeopathic herbal remedies that have been found to be quite effective, like Chamomilla, which is an extract from chamomile, and Allium cepa, a red onion extract, among many others. Some of the other effective alternative homeopathy treatments include Apis, made from bees, and Arsenicum album, an arsenic derivative, to name a few
